If A.M. and G.M. of roots of a quadratic equation are 8 and 5 respectively, then obtain the quadratic equation.

Solution

Let a, b be roots of required quadratic equation
Given   fraction numerator straight a plus straight b over denominator 2 end fraction space equals space 8                      and   square root of ab space equals 5
rightwards double arrow          a + b = 16        and ab = 25
                 S = sum of roots = a + b = 16.
and                 P = Product of roots = ab = 25
   ∴    Required quadratic equation isspace space space space space space straight x squared minus Sx plus straight P space equals 0    or   straight x squared minus 16 straight x plus 25 space equals space 0.
